Shape your destiny. The UNT English graduate program caters to students aspiring to establish professional careers as creative writers, educators, or scholars. Featuring acclaimed experts across all major periods of American and British literature, along with nationally recognized authors in every genre, our English Department fosters diverse graduate research and creative projects. Our M.A. in Creative Writing provides specialized instruction in poetry, fiction, and nonfiction composition. Creative Writing master's candidates balance their studies between workshop sessions and literature courses, culminating in an original thesis that fulfills degree requirements.

You'll collaborate closely with both creative writing and literature faculty while discovering how literary traditions enhance writing skills. The creative writing specialization involves participating in fiction, poetry, and/or creative nonfiction workshops while completing various literature courses.

Numerous recent M.A. graduates have advanced to prestigious M.F.A. or Ph.D. programs, such as Stanford's Ph.D. program and the University of Houston's M.F.A. program.

Qualification Requirements

A completed Graduate Studies Application form with the intended major (creative writing or English) indicated in the appropriate blank.

Official scores from the Test of English as a Foreign Language (TOEFL) for students whose native language is not English.

Official transcripts for all previous undergraduate and graduate academic work.

a 300-500 word personal statement describing the applicant's specific area of interest, career plans, and purpose in working toward an MA,

curriculum vitae,

a writing sample appropriate for the MA program to which you are applying.

two letters of recommendation

Applicants must first meet the qualifications for admission set by the Toulouse Graduate School. To be eligible for admission to the MA with a major in English or creative writing, applicants must have at least a 3.0 GPA on the last 60 hours of undergraduate semester credit hours prior to receiving a bachelor's degree or a 2.8 GPA on all undergraduate work. Applicants accepted into the MA program have presented verbal scores ranging from the 50th to the 98th percentile and analytical writing scores ranging from 3.0 to 6.0. Applicants whose native language is not English must also submit a score on the TOEFL examination. Scores on the computer-based TOEFL examination have ranged from 231 to 255, and scores on the internet-based TOEFL have ranged from 87 to 108. TOEFL scores are not accepted in lieu of GRE scores.
